mirror of
https://github.com/simon987/Much-Assembly-Required.git
synced 2025-12-13 14:49:03 +00:00
@@ -7,7 +7,7 @@ import net.simon987.npcplugin.event.WorldCreationListener;
|
||||
import net.simon987.npcplugin.world.TileVaultFloor;
|
||||
import net.simon987.npcplugin.world.TileVaultWall;
|
||||
import net.simon987.server.GameServer;
|
||||
import net.simon987.server.ServerConfiguration;
|
||||
import net.simon987.server.IServerConfiguration;
|
||||
import net.simon987.server.game.objects.GameRegistry;
|
||||
import net.simon987.server.logging.LogManager;
|
||||
import net.simon987.server.plugin.ServerPlugin;
|
||||
@@ -27,7 +27,7 @@ public class NpcPlugin extends ServerPlugin {
|
||||
@Override
|
||||
public void init(GameServer gameServer) {
|
||||
|
||||
ServerConfiguration configuration = gameServer.getConfig();
|
||||
IServerConfiguration configuration = gameServer.getConfig();
|
||||
GameRegistry registry = gameServer.getRegistry();
|
||||
|
||||
listeners.add(new WorldCreationListener(configuration.getInt("settlement_spawn_rate")));
|
||||
|
||||
@@ -2,7 +2,7 @@ package net.simon987.npcplugin;
|
||||
|
||||
import net.simon987.npcplugin.world.TileVaultFloor;
|
||||
import net.simon987.server.GameServer;
|
||||
import net.simon987.server.ServerConfiguration;
|
||||
import net.simon987.server.IServerConfiguration;
|
||||
import net.simon987.server.game.objects.Direction;
|
||||
import net.simon987.server.game.world.Location;
|
||||
import net.simon987.server.game.world.World;
|
||||
@@ -49,7 +49,7 @@ public class VaultDimension {
|
||||
* as a set of coordinates + a list of opening directions, then they are actually generated
|
||||
*/
|
||||
|
||||
ServerConfiguration config = GameServer.INSTANCE.getConfig();
|
||||
IServerConfiguration config = GameServer.INSTANCE.getConfig();
|
||||
|
||||
int minLayerCount = config.getInt("vault_wg_min_layer_count");
|
||||
int maxLayerCount = config.getInt("vault_wg_max_layer_count");
|
||||
|
||||
@@ -3,7 +3,7 @@ package net.simon987.npcplugin.event;
|
||||
import net.simon987.npcplugin.ElectricBox;
|
||||
import net.simon987.npcplugin.VaultWorldUtils;
|
||||
import net.simon987.server.GameServer;
|
||||
import net.simon987.server.ServerConfiguration;
|
||||
import net.simon987.server.IServerConfiguration;
|
||||
import net.simon987.server.event.GameEvent;
|
||||
import net.simon987.server.event.GameEventListener;
|
||||
import net.simon987.server.event.WorldUpdateEvent;
|
||||
@@ -36,7 +36,7 @@ public class VaultWorldUpdateListener implements GameEventListener {
|
||||
*/
|
||||
private static int electricBoxThreshold;
|
||||
|
||||
public VaultWorldUpdateListener(ServerConfiguration config) {
|
||||
public VaultWorldUpdateListener(IServerConfiguration config) {
|
||||
|
||||
minElectricBoxCount = config.getInt("min_electric_box_respawn_count");
|
||||
maxElectricBoxCount = config.getInt("max_electric_box_respawn_count");
|
||||
|
||||
Reference in New Issue
Block a user